688IT编程网

688IT编程网是一个知识领域值得信赖的科普知识平台

特征向量

特征值法求权重

2024-10-02 12:18:48

特征值法求权重    在实际的决策问题中,我们需要对不同的因素进行权重的评估,以便更准确地做出决策。而特征值法是一种常用的求解权重的方法,它可以通过对因素的重要性进行分析,得出各因素的权重值,从而实现决策的科学化和精准化。    一、特征值法的基本原理    特征值法是一种基于矩阵运算的方法,其基本原理是将待求解的问题转化为矩阵的特征值和...

文本特征抽取中的正则化与标准化技巧

2024-10-02 00:56:29

正则化系数一般取多少文本特征抽取中的正则化与标准化技巧文本特征抽取是自然语言处理领域中的重要任务,它的目标是从文本数据中提取有意义的特征以供后续的机器学习和数据分析任务使用。在进行文本特征抽取时,正则化和标准化是两个常用的技巧,它们可以帮助我们提高特征的质量和可解释性。正则化是一种通过对原始文本数据进行处理,使得特征向量的范数变得更小的技术。在文本特征抽取中,正则化的目的是减少特征向量的维度,降低...

matlab求特征向量的方法

2024-10-01 09:34:52

matlab求特征向量的方法特征向量是矩阵运算中的重要概念,它可以帮助我们理解矩阵的性质和行为。在MATLAB中,有几种方法可以用来求解特征向量。1. 使用eig函数:MATLAB中的eig函数可以用于求解矩阵的特征值和特征向量。可以通过以下方式使用该函数:```正则化损伤识别matlab[V, D] = eig(A);```其中A是输入矩阵,V是特征向量矩阵,D是对角矩阵,对角线上的元素为特征值...

matlab调用高斯核函数 -回复

2024-10-01 09:06:44

matlab调用高斯核函数 -回复Matlab是一种常用的科学计算和数据分析工具,提供了丰富的函数库和工具箱,可以用于实现各种算法和模型。其中,高斯核函数是机器学习和模式识别领域常用的一种核函数,用于非线性分类和回归任务。本文将介绍如何在Matlab中调用高斯核函数,并详细解释其原理和应用。首先,我们需要知道什么是高斯核函数。高斯核函数也被称为径向基函数(Radial Basis Function...

矩阵的frobenius范数

2024-09-30 22:08:04

矩阵的frobenius范数介绍Frobenius范数是矩阵的一种范数,衡量了矩阵的大小。本文将详细讨论Frobenius范数的概念、计算方法以及它在机器学习和数据分析中的应用。一、Frobenius范数的定义Frobenius范数也称为矩阵的二范数,是矩阵元素绝对值平方的和的平方根。对于一个m×n的矩阵A,其Frobenius范数的计算公式如下:[ |A|_F =  ]其中,a_{ij...

4.3 线性算子的正则集与谱

2024-09-30 09:44:19

4.3  线性算子的正则集与谱4.3.1 特征值与特征向量有限维线性空间上线性变换的特征值与特征向量的概念是大家了解的。在微分方程和积分方程中也有特征值与特征向量的概念。现在把它拓广到一般的线性空间上来。就有限维空间看,线性变换的特征值一般是复的,因此算子谱论一般总是在复空间上进行讨论。例如伏特拉 (Volterra) 型积分方程:,       ...

线性代数中线性变换与特征值

2024-09-30 09:24:34

线性代数中线性变换与特征值线性代数是数学的一个重要分支,涉及了许多与线性空间和线性变换有关的概念与理论。在线性代数中,线性变换和特征值是两个核心概念,对于深入理解矩阵和向量空间的性质与行为具有重要意义。一、线性变换线性变换是指一个向量空间到另一个向量空间的映射,同时满足两个条件:保持向量加法和数乘运算的线性性。也就是说,对于线性变换T和向量v,满足以下关系式:T(u + v) = T(u) + T...

基于PCA重建误差的齿轮参数贡献度分析方法

2024-09-29 08:23:15

(19)中华人民共和国国家知识产权局(12)发明专利说明书(10)申请公布号 CN 107392248 A(43)申请公布日 2017.11.24(21)申请号 CN201710599975.4(22)申请日 2017.07.21(71)申请人 重庆青山工业有限责任公司;重庆科技学院    地址 402776 重庆市璧山县青杠街道(72)发明人 利节 龚为伦 刘松 姜艳军 孙宇...

ORB特征提取算法(理论篇)

2024-07-29 13:48:56

ORB特征提取算法(理论篇)AbstractORB 是 Oriented Fast and Rotated Brief 的简称,可以⽤来对图像中的关键点快速创建特征向量,这些特征向量可以⽤来识别图像中的对象。其中,Fast 和 Brief 分别是特征检测算法和向量创建算法。ORB ⾸先会从图像中查特殊区域,称为关键点。关键点即图像中突出的⼩区域,⽐如⾓点,⽐如它们具有像素值急剧的从浅⾊变为深⾊的...

LAPACK函数介绍不完全版

2024-07-16 07:20:50

为方便线性代数运算,现将LAPACK中的函数介绍如下:1.函数的命名规则:  LAPACK里的每个函数名已经说明了该函数的使用规则。所有函数都是以XYYZZZ的形式命名,对于某些函数,没有第六个字符,只是XYYZZ的形式。    第一个字母X代表以下的数据类型:SREAL,单精度实数DDOUBLE PRECISION,双精度实数CCOMPLEX,单精度复数ZCOMPL...

海量短文本场景下的去重算法

2024-07-15 04:18:52

海量短文本场景下的去重算法在海量短文本场景下,需要进行去重算法来消除重复的文本数据。去重算法有助于清理数据、提高数据质量,并且在引擎、聚类分析和信息提取等领域中具有重要作用。下面将介绍一种常用的去重算法:SimHash(汉明哈希)。SimHash是一种基于特征向量的近似近邻计算算法,其核心思想是将文本通过哈希函数转换成特征向量,并计算特征向量之间的相似度。具体步骤如下:1.文本预处理:对于每个短文...

matlab的eig c语言函数

2024-05-04 16:15:02

matlab的eig c语言函数MATLAB是一种广泛使用的数学软件,它提供了丰富的函数库和工具箱,用于解决各种数学问题。其中一个常用的函数是eig,它用于计算矩阵的特征值和特征向量。在本文中,我们将介绍eig函数的使用方法,并结合C语言示例代码进行说明。特征值和特征向量是线性代数中的重要概念。对于一个n阶方阵A,如果存在一个非零向量x和一个标量λ,使得Ax=λx成立,那么λ就是A的特征值,x就是...

怎么求矩阵的标准型

2024-04-29 17:23:14

怎么求矩阵的标准型矩阵的标准型是线性代数中一个非常重要的概念,它可以帮助我们更好地理解和分析矩阵的性质。在实际应用中,求矩阵的标准型也是一个常见的问题。本文将介绍如何求解矩阵的标准型,并通过实例进行详细说明。首先,我们需要明确什么是矩阵的标准型。矩阵的标准型是指通过相似变换将矩阵化为一种特殊形式,使得矩阵具有更简洁的形式,方便我们进行进一步的分析和运算。对于一个n阶矩阵A,如果存在可逆矩阵P,使得...

python矩阵特征值分解_讲一下numpy的矩阵特征值分解与奇异值分解

2024-04-29 14:24:51

python矩阵特征值分解_讲一下numpy的矩阵特征值分解与奇异值分解矩阵特征值分解和奇异值分解是在矩阵分析和线性代数中经常用到的重要技术。它们在许多数学和工程领域中都有广泛应用,例如数据降维、信号处理、图像压缩等。在Python中,NumPy库提供了丰富的函数和方法来执行矩阵特征值分解和奇异值分解。1.矩阵特征值分解:矩阵特征值分解将一个方阵分解为由特征值和特征向量构成的形式。NumPy中的`...

numpy求解矩阵的特征值和特征向量

2024-04-29 09:23:08

numpy求解矩阵的特征值和特征向量NumPy是一个Python库,提供了高性能的数值计算工具,通过它我们可以求解矩阵的特征值和特征向量。在NumPy中,我们可以使用`linalg.eig(`函数来计算矩阵的特征值和特征向量。特征值是一个数字,表示矩阵在一些特定方向上的伸缩因子。特征向量是与特征值对应的向量,表示矩阵在该特征值对应的特定方向上的伸缩变换。特征值和特征向量的求解对于很多数学和工程问题...

用matlab实现矩阵的对角-推荐下载

2024-04-18 10:04:53

用matlab实现矩阵的对角对角阵在实际上的应用特别广泛,对角阵解决现实问题上很方便,通过对角矩阵可以最简单地处理物力问题,也可以解出线性方程组的解;最普遍的是可以直接知道相似矩阵的行列式值,秩,特征值等,所以可以说研究对角化问题是特别重要。对角化的最快,最方便的方法是利用matlab软件。λ1λ2λ3一般形式的矩阵为对角矩阵λn(空白处为零)。在相似变换下,方阵A的许多重要性质(如行列式,秩,特...

opencv提取人脸原理(二)

2024-03-22 02:46:53

opencv提取人脸原理(二)Opencv提取人脸原理1. 简介Opencv是一个开源的计算机视觉库,提供了许多图像处理和计算机视觉相关的功能。其中,提取人脸是Opencv的一个重要功能,在许多领域中都有广泛的应用,比如人脸识别、表情分析等。2. 图像预处理在进行人脸提取之前,通常需要对图像进行一些预处理操作。这些预处理操作有助于提高人脸提取的准确性和效果。•图像灰度化: 将彩图像转换为灰度图像...

人脸识别系统设计原理

2024-03-22 02:44:30

人脸识别系统设计原理人脸识别系统是一种通过计算机技术对图像或视频中的人脸进行自动检测、识别和分析的技术。它利用计算机视觉和模式识别的方法,将人脸图像与数据库中的已知人脸进行比对,从而实现身份验证、访问控制、安防监控等应用。一个典型的人脸识别系统包含以下几个基本步骤:图像获取、预处理、特征提取和匹配。下面将详细介绍每个步骤的设计原理。1. 图像获取图像获取是人脸识别系统的第一步,它通常使用摄像头或者...

DL中常用的三种K-Lipschitz技术

2024-03-09 08:55:56

DL 中常⽤的三种K-Lipschitz 技术⽂章⽬录在进⼊到正题前,⾸先来了解下什么是 K-Lipschitz 以及它在 DL 中能起到什么作⽤Lipschitz continuity利普希茨连续。满⾜如下性质的任意连续函数  称为 K-Lipschitz:这⾥的  常⽤2-范。直观上看,Lipschitz 条件限制了函数变化的剧烈程度。在DL中,由于 Lipschitz c...

Excel中矩阵的命名与特征值特征向量的计算

2024-02-22 15:50:47

Excel中矩阵的命名与特征值特征向量的计算摘要:给出了在Excel中计算矩阵的特征值和特征向量的方法,该方法简单、直观,不需要设计程序,也不需要专门的数学软件。   关键词:Excel;特征值;特征向量;数值计算   中图分类号:TP317文献标识码:A文章编号:1009-3044(2007)05-11295-02     1 引言   求矩阵...

python降序排序_python-按列在NumPy中对数组进行排序

2024-02-03 00:39:40

python降序排序_python-按列在NumPy中对数组进⾏排序python - 按列在NumPy中对数组进⾏排序如何在第n列中对NumPy中的数组进⾏排序?例如,a = array([[9, 2, 3],[4, 5, 6],[7, 0, 5]])我想按第⼆列对⾏进⾏排序,以便我回来:array([[7, 0, 5],[9, 2, 3],[4, 5, 6]])9个解决⽅案512 votes我想...

matlab 矩阵数组

2024-02-02 20:46:42

matlab 矩阵数组Matlab矩阵数组是Matlab中最常用的数据类型之一,可以对其进行各种数值计算、矩阵运算、线性代数操作等。Matlab提供了丰富的矩阵操作函数和语法,使其在科研、工程和数学等领域应用广泛。一、定义并初始化矩阵数组Matlab中定义矩阵数组可以使用以下语法:a = [1 2 3; 4 5 6]b = [2; 3; 4]c = [1,2;3,4]d = [1 2 3; zer...

常微分方程 双语课程常用词汇表

2024-02-02 13:33:55

《常微分方程》双语课程 常用词汇表acceleration n. 加速度constant acceleration 常加速度downward acceleration 向下的加速度gravitational acceleration 重力加速度total acceleration 总加速度upward acceleration 向上的加速度account(for) v. 占去algebra 代数a...

数值代数中的英文单词和短语

2024-02-02 13:24:28

数值代数中的英文单词和短语数值代数Numerical Algebra第一章 线性方程组的直接解法Chapter 1  Direct Methods ofr Solving Systems of Linear Equations共轭梯度法conjugate gradient method高斯算法Gaussian algorithm初等运算elementary operation平衡系统eq...

Mathematica矩阵常用函数

2024-02-02 13:22:07

Mathematica矩阵常⽤函数(*1.矩阵乘法*) A.B (*2.取矩阵中元素*) A[[1,1]] (*3.⾏列式*) Det[A] (*4.trace,迹*) Tr[A] (*5.1.转置*) Transpose[A] (*5.2.共轭转置*) ConjugateTranspose[A] (*6.1.逆矩阵*) Inverse[A] (*6.2.⼴义逆矩阵*) PseudoInverse...

大模型融合 日志解析

2024-02-01 16:40:13

大模型融合 日志解析使用dom4j解析xml文件大模型融合通常是指在自然语言处理(NLP)领域中,将多个预训练的语言模型(例如BERT、GPT等)进行融合,以提高模型的性能和泛化能力。日志解析则是指将应用程序或系统的日志文件进行解析,提取出有用的信息,以便进行监控、故障排查、性能优化等。对于大模型融合,其主要的流程包括:1. 收集预训练模型:从不同的来源收集多个预训练模型。这些模型可能来自于不同的...

Python机器学习——如何shuffle一个数据集(ndarray类型)

2024-01-30 03:40:06

Python机器学习——如何shuffle⼀个数据集(ndarray类型)取 shuffle 的过程其实可看做从全排列中随机选择⼀个的过程。稍微⽐较⿇烦的是实现特征向量与类别标签的同步shuffle。如果这⾥数据集既包含特征向量⼜包括标签值,可直接调⽤np.random.shuffle()⽅法:>>> np.random.shuffle(training_data)>>...

detr decoder的工作原理

2024-01-28 10:42:15

detr decoder的工作原理DETR解码器的工作原理引言:DETR(Detection Transformer)是一种基于Transformer架构的目标检测模型,其采用了端到端的训练方式,将目标检测问题转化为一个序列到序列的转换任务。而DETR解码器则是DETR模型中的一个重要组成部分,负责将编码器的输出转换为最终的目标框坐标和类别预测。一、编码器输出:在DETR模型中,编码器负责将输入图...

[C语言]矩阵运算

2023-12-09 16:28:36

[C语⾔]矩阵运算最近要做⼀个MFC的上位机,⽤到CSP滤波算法,这玩意⼉在MATLAB ⾥相当简单就能实现但C⾥⾯实现起来太蛋疼,写了⼀个晚上才把这个算法⽤到的矩阵运算部分的函数写的差不多,为了避免以后再重复造轮⼦,现在这⾥写⼀下备份⼀下吧。。1.矩阵乘法//矩阵乘法/********参数表*******@Parameter    x:    m⾏k列矩阵...

平方矩阵c语言

2023-12-09 16:18:28

平方矩阵c语言    平方矩阵是指行数和列数相等的矩阵。在计算机科学中,平方矩阵常常用于表示线性代数中的一些重要概念,如旋转、缩放和投影。在本文中,我们将学习如何使用C语言来实现平方矩阵的基本操作。    1. 定义平方矩阵    在C语言中,我们可以使用二维数组来表示平方矩阵。例如,下面是一个3x3的平方矩阵的定义:  &nb...

最新文章